Disha Champions League 2011

Disha Champions League Football - 2012, an annual State level Football Championship Tournament for the children in U 13 & U 17 category was conducted by Disha Sports Academy in association with Chen-nai Football Association (CFA) for the fourth con-secutive year. Tournament lasted for a month and the finals was played between the Tiger Garden and Shaolin Soccer teams at Nehru Stadium on 4th of Feb. The winners were presented with the Disha

Championship league Trophy. Mr. Harish Lakshman, Director of Rane Group and actor Mr. Ajay Ratnam graced the occasion as the Guests of Honour. All other participants were also recognized and felicitated at the Awards Ceremony. The final match was followed by an exciting tie-breaker match for senior teams and a Football entertain-ment session called ‘Kick It’, an interactive fun session which was open for all to participate.

Highlights of the tournament :

League format at the U 17 level for the first time in Chennai.
Finals under flood light.
More than 88 matches were played between 74 teams .
240 goals scored .
Trophies and medals for all the winners, certificate for the runners.
St Micheal, Disha Sports Academy, SBOA and Shaolin Soccers were the winners.

More than 400 Disha students take public exam Chennai.


Nanda kumar dropped out of the school in when he was in 7th standard because he was slow and school bored him. This boy sold lottery tickets, worked in a mechanic shop but continued his studies and finished school. He was discouraged by his neighbors, friends when he wanted to do UPSC, no one bet on this slum boy to clear the most difficult exam in india but he came first in IAS exam and opted for IRS, today he is commissioner in IT department.
Nanda kumar recalled his inspiring journey to disha scholar who were facing public examination this year. His life inspired many to never give up. Mr Sivalingam, writer, illustrated numerous success stories of young men and women he had encountered and motivated them to do their best.
Earlier DYM students erected games stalls for the disha student to relieve them from the exam pressure.

Naalai Namadhe: A free magazine for Tamil medium students

We all pretty well know that there are very few resources in Tamil to help Tamil medium students to enhance their aca-demic skills in particular and develop gen-eral knowledge. In this context a new magazine titled Naalai Namadhe was re-leased by Actor Surya on Foundation Day. 25000 copies are printed and given to stu-dents in government schools and NGOs. This published by Namma Chennai, local tamil magazine

Disha Scholarship Programme

New scholarships for the academic year 2011-12 were given to 470 students in Chennai and Virudhunagar. For the first time 96 college students were selected for scholarship directly from Virudhunagar district alone. With this the number of scholars who received scholarship in 2012 was around 3200.

Summer Camps

In the month of May we ran camps for Disha scholars at various levels. Three camps were held from 5th of May till 27th of May. The regular fun camp was held at Sevalaya School. 75 scholars partici-pated. Crafts and games were the main theme of the camp.

Disha Leadership Camp was organized for the first time for students from all Disha projects in Elagiri hill station. It was a mixture of talents from both sports and academics.
Sports Training Camp was also con-ducted for 10 days for selected players who had potential to play at the na-tional level.

Highlights of the Camps
63 students from Virudhunagar, Chennai ponneri and Elagiri participated.

Activities:
Trekking, Nature Watch Competitive Sports, Leadership Competitions and culturals. Yoga and leadership lectures were part of the camps.

34 sports scholars completed 24 KM trekking expedition.

Employability

Who better can understand the gap between employment and employability other than Ma Foi, being in the recruitment field for the last 14 years. Ma Foi Academy has been conceived with the prime objective of addressing the critical need that exists that is increasing employability by developing the skills and competencies of candidates seeking employment.

Ma Foi is aiming to start atleast 100 Centres in various cities / towns to equip students with the necessary skills to enhance employability. Ma Foi Academy is a creative hot shop, which constantly looks at the various kinds of jobs that are getting created and designs innovative programmes to bridge the skill gap that is prevalent. Constant improvisation of the course content depending on the needs is being undertaken. Tier II and Tier III towns are considered and help is extended to deserving and underprivileged students.

Though Ma Foi does not guarantee a job, the Staffing Solutions group in Ma Foi proactively tries to generate job opportunities for students enhancing their skills through the various programmes. The Staffing Solutions group conducts mock-interviews and constantly evaluate the students to give their feedback on the quality of the programme.
